Rev up your Canadian colours at the BMO Canadian Figure Skating Championships
(January 12, 2010 - OTTAWA, ON) – Wear Canada’s colours on Sunday, January 17th at the John Labatt Centre. Skating fans attending the event are asked to wear red and white in support of our Canadian figure skaters.
Fans are also in for some great in-venue entertainment. From autograph sessions with skating greats Elizabeth Manley, Jeff Buttle and our current champions, to BMO Ultimate Fan and the BMO Power of Blue and the skatebuzz café. Fans are also encouraged to check out the sponsor marketplace where they can pick up some free swag from T-fal, Acuvue and IBAC. Artistry will be providing makeovers throughout the event and for fans looking for a special take-home souvenir they can get their photo taken for free in the Sony booth. There truly will be something for everyone!
The full 2010 Olympic team for figure skating will be presented to the fans at the conclusion of the Exhibition Gala on Sunday evening. Fans decked out in their Canadian colours will be part of a celebration and send-off for the team.
Skatebug is also back! The simple earpiece is designed to fit perfectly in the ear and will output expert commentary live for the in-venue fan.

Skate Canada, the national governing body responsible for the development and administration of skating in Canada, is the largest figure skating association in the world. With skating programs for athletes of all ages, offered at 1283 clubs and 54 skating schools* across the country, Skate Canada is an association dedicated to providing every Canadian the opportunity to learn life skills while experiencing the power, strength and creativity of one of Canada's premier sports.
